outpatient services

Outpatient services refer to medical care that does not require an overnight stay in a hospital. Patients visit healthcare facilities, such as clinics or specialized centers, for diagnosis, treatment, or procedures and return home the same day. Common outpatient services include routine check-ups, minor surgeries, physical therapy, and mental health counseling. This approach allows patients to receive necessary care while maintaining their daily routines and minimizing hospital costs. Outpatient services play a crucial role in healthcare by providing accessible and efficient treatment options for various health concerns.
